p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/www/php4 PKGBASE is defined too late to be used in PKG...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/e9d2854e742c
branches:  trunk
changeset: 502929:e9d2854e742c
user:      rillig <rillig%pkgsrc.org@localhost>
date:      Fri Nov 11 07:04:57 2005 +0000

description:
PKGBASE is defined too late to be used in PKG_OPTIONS_VAR.

diffstat:

 www/php4/Makefile.php |  6 ++++--
 1 files changed, 4 insertions(+), 2 deletions(-)

diffs (20 lines):

diff -r 43f996f6977b -r e9d2854e742c www/php4/Makefile.php
--- a/www/php4/Makefile.php     Fri Nov 11 06:47:35 2005 +0000
+++ b/www/php4/Makefile.php     Fri Nov 11 07:04:57 2005 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ile.php,v 1.32 2005/11/05 17:25:39 rillig Exp $
+# $NetBSD: Makefile.php,v 1.33 2005/11/11 07:04:57 rillig Exp $
 
 .include "../../www/php4/Makefile.common"
 
@@ -42,7 +42,9 @@
 CONFIGURE_ENV+=                ac_cv_lib_pam_pam_start=no
 CONFIGURE_ENV+=                EXTENSION_DIR="${PREFIX}/${PHP_EXTENSION_DIR}"
 
-PKG_OPTIONS_VAR=       PKG_OPTIONS.${PKGBASE}
+# Note: This expression is the same as ${PKGBASE}, but the latter is
+# not defined yet, so we cannot use it here.
+PKG_OPTIONS_VAR=       PKG_OPTIONS.${PKGNAME:C/-[0-9].*//}
 PKG_SUPPORTED_OPTIONS+=        inet6 ssl
 PKG_SUGGESTED_OPTIONS+=        ssl
 



Home | Main Index | Thread Index | Old Index